Haverim - This is a program for preschoolers to provide them the
opportunity to learn about being Jewish with other Jewish tots.
Meeting once a month, for an hour, they learn about the Sabbath and our
Jewish holidays, as well as gaining a basic Hebrew vocabulary.

United
Synagogue Youth - The USY is a program for our youth ages 13 through
18 sponsored by United Synagogue of Conservative Judaism. The chapter has
many opportunities to participate in regional, national and international
events, which are held in Maryland, across the nation, and elsewhere in
the world. The members take part in fundraisers and projects throughout
the course of each year and plan and attend numerous religious and social
activities. USY is a wonderful way for teens to connect with other Jewish
teens and to enhance their own leadership and Judaic skills.
